What color is FCF0FF?

The RGB color code for color number #FCF0FF is RGB(252, 240, 255). In the RGB color model, #FCF0FF has a red value of 252, a green value of 240, and a blue value of 255.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 1.2% cyan, 5.9%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 0.0%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 288° (degrees), 100.0 % saturation, and 97.1 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#FCF0FF has a hue of 288° (degrees), 5.9 % saturation and 100.0 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of FCF0FF?

Color code FCF0FF has an LRV of nearly 90. By LRV value, it is a whitish color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
